Technical Problem

The high degree of integration in existing prefabricated drainage structures for municipal roads leads to increased production costs and complex construction.

Method used

The top and base are designed for separate production and are prefabricated using different molds. The bottom of the top is equipped with an upper groove and a connector, while the base is equipped with a lower groove and a mounting groove. They are fixed together by the connector to form an integrated curbstone with water collection and drainage functions.

Benefits of technology

It enables convenient assembly of curb stones, reduces production costs, and has the functions of water collection, drainage and keeping the road edge neat, thus improving construction efficiency and safety.

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of prefabricated concrete curbs, in particular to a high-performance prefabricated concrete curb which is specifically a prefabricated concrete curb and comprises a top seat and a bottom seat, and an upper groove is formed in the lower end of the top seat; a connecting piece is further arranged at the lower end of the top seat body, and the top seat body is fixedly arranged on the base through the connecting piece; a lower groove matched with the upper groove to form a flow channel is formed in the upper end part of the base; by means of the novel curb, the production requirement of the curb can be lowered, the production cost can be reduced, and meanwhile construction and assembly of the curb in the later period are facilitated.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of precast concrete curbstone technology, specifically to a high-performance precast concrete curbstone. Background Technology

[0002] Curbstones are a crucial road infrastructure, referring to stone objects located at the edge of roads. Their function is to separate roads from sidewalks and protect the underlying structures, drainage systems, and power lines. In the process of urbanization, with the gradual improvement of transportation infrastructure, the primary function of curbstones is to separate roads from sidewalks, preventing water accumulation and traffic accidents. Currently, the common construction method for curbstones involves constructing the base layer after the road structure layer is completed. The base layer has pre-reserved installation positions for the curbstones. After the base layer is finished, grooves are cut to install the curbstones. After installation, backing concrete is poured on the outside of the curbstones, thus securing them to both sides of the road.

[0003] Existing technologies, such as the prefabricated assembly drainage structure for municipal roads disclosed in CN110863407A, achieve the functions of water collection, drainage, and curbstone installation by setting functional parts such as flow channels, spigots, sockets, water inlets, and curbstone pre-reserved grooves on the main body of the structure. However, the shortcomings of this structure are that its integration is too high and there are too many functional parts. When producing this structure, the requirements for molds and production processes are high, which will inevitably increase the production cost. Utility Model Content

[0022] See Figure 1-4 In one embodiment of this utility model, a high-performance precast concrete curbstone is provided. The precast concrete component is specifically a precast concrete curbstone. A single curbstone includes two parts: a top seat 1 and a base 2. The top seat 1 can be installed on the base 2. This curbstone not only ensures the traffic safety of pedestrians and vehicles, keeps the road edge neat, and prevents soil erosion, but also has the functions of water collection and drainage. During production, the top seat 1 and the base 2 are precast using different molds. The simple structure not only facilitates production but also reduces production costs.

[0023] Specifically, the top seat 1 has a rectangular parallelepiped structure, with a downward-facing upper groove 11 at its lower end. The upper groove 11 has a U-shaped structure. The front end of the top seat 1 has two water inlets 12 distributed along the length of the top seat 1, and both water inlets 12 are connected to the upper groove 11. The lower end of the top seat 1 has two strip-shaped limiting seats 13, which are symmetrically arranged on both sides of the upper groove 11. Each limiting seat 13 has several threaded steel bars 14 along its length, and the threaded steel bars 14 are perpendicular to the lower end face of the top seat 1.

[0024] In one embodiment, the number of inlets 12 is not limited to the two mentioned above, and can be increased or decreased according to actual conditions.

[0025] The base 2 has a rectangular parallelepiped structure with a downward-facing lower groove 21 at its upper end and an upper groove 21 in a U-shape. Two mounting slots 24 are located on either side of the lower groove 21 at the upper end of the base 2. When the top seat 1 is installed on the base 2, the upper groove 11 and lower groove 21 form a complete flow channel. At this time, two limiting seats 13 are correspondingly positioned within the mounting slots 24, with the outer periphery of the limiting seats 13 seamlessly connected to the inner wall of the mounting slots 24. It can be understood that the cooperation between the limiting seats 13 and the mounting slots 24 serves a positioning function, facilitating the installation of the top seat 1 on the base 2 and improving construction efficiency. Additionally, a threaded steel bar 14 is located within the mounting slots 24. During construction, an appropriate amount of fine aggregate concrete is first poured into the mounting slots 24. After curing, due to the action of the threaded steel bar 14, the top seat 1 and the base 2 are integrated to form a curbstone.

[0026] In one embodiment, in order to allow water inside the channel to seep down through the gaps between the curb stones, the left end of the base 2 is provided with an insert 23 protruding from the body of the base 2; the right end of the base 2 is provided with a receiving groove 22 that can be inserted and matched with the insert 23; both the insert 23 and the receiving groove 22 correspond to the lower groove 21, and therefore, both the insert 23 and the receiving groove 22 are U-shaped.

[0027] In the typical process of curbstone construction, the curbstone trench is first excavated, and then a sand cushion layer and fine stone concrete are laid at the bottom of the trench. After the concrete is poured, the surface of the cured concrete is roughened to improve the stability of the curbstone foundation. This process is relatively complicated. Therefore, in one embodiment, in order to improve the contact surface between the curbstone and the concrete foundation, a serrated groove 25 is provided at the lower end of the base 2.

[0028] In one embodiment, the inlet 12 is a teardrop-shaped structure that is narrow at the top and wide at the bottom. The advantage of this structure is that when water flows into the channel from the inlet 12, the water flow at the bottom is large but the height is low, while the water flow at the top is high but the flow rate is small. Overall, this makes the scouring force of the water flowing into the channel on the inner wall of the channel smaller, which can improve the erosion resistance of the curb.
